Budgeting for a Night Out: Best Nightlife Cities In Europe

Planning a night out in Europe’s vibrant cities can be exciting, but understanding the costs involved is crucial for a smooth and enjoyable experience. Nightlife expenses vary significantly depending on the city, the type of venue, and your personal preferences. This section will provide a breakdown of average costs and offer tips for maximizing your budget.

Costs associated with a night out typically include drinks, entry fees (for clubs or concerts), and transportation. The price of a drink can range dramatically, from a few euros for a beer in a local pub to upwards of €20 for cocktails in a high-end bar. Entry fees to clubs and other venues can also vary, ranging from free entry to events with advance ticket purchases, to €20 or more for popular clubs on busy nights.

Transportation costs will depend on your chosen method – public transport, taxis, or ride-sharing services – and the distance travelled.

Finding Affordable Nightlife Options, Best nightlife cities in Europe

Many cities offer opportunities to enjoy the nightlife without breaking the bank. Taking advantage of happy hour deals is a great way to save money on drinks. Many bars and pubs offer discounted drinks during specific hours, typically in the late afternoon or early evening. Additionally, exploring local pubs and bars, rather than focusing solely on high-end establishments, can significantly reduce your spending.

Looking out for free events, such as open-mic nights, live music in smaller venues, or free entry to certain clubs on specific nights, can also be a budget-friendly alternative. Finally, utilizing public transportation instead of taxis or ride-sharing services is a cost-effective way to get around.

FAQ Guide

What is the best time of year to visit European cities for nightlife?

Summer (June-August) generally offers the warmest weather and longest hours of daylight, maximizing outdoor nightlife options. However, shoulder seasons (spring and autumn) often provide a balance of pleasant weather and fewer crowds.

How can I find affordable accommodation near the nightlife areas?

Consider hostels, guesthouses, or Airbnb for budget-friendly options. Booking in advance, especially during peak season, can secure better rates. Look for accommodations slightly outside the immediate city center for potentially lower prices.

What are some common scams to watch out for in European nightlife?

Be wary of overly friendly strangers offering drinks or tours, inflated prices in touristy areas, and taxi scams. Stick to reputable establishments and pre-arranged transportation whenever possible.
